Software Installation
Software installation differs according to the MIDI application you
are using. Most programs require a special piece of software
known as a “MIDI Driver” in order to communicate with the
Portman hardware. Others have built-in Portman support and may
require you to configure your application for use with Portman via
a dialog box or menu item.
Your Portman unit comes with a disk of Portman drivers for vari-
ous applications. The driver(s) you need should be on this disk.
If you are going to use Portman with Microsoft Windows 3.1 (or
later revision), you will need to install the Portman Windows 3.1
MIDI drivers, supplied on the drivers disk. The Portman PC/S
works with Windows in both Standard Mode and 386 Enhanced
Mode. Portman PC/S requires the installation of the Windows
Device Driver, PMANSWIN.DRV.
Installation of this driver is greatly simplified by using the
Windows, Main Group, Control Panel Group, “Drivers” applet. In
addition to installing the Windows MIDI drivers, you will also have
to set up your Windows MIDI applications to utilize the installed
Portman PC/S driver.
